Executive Director, Redmond
Family Resource Center
Right after the start-up phase, I took over the reins of Redmond's first
human services campus housing multiple agencies in a former strip mall. During
my tenure, I helped establish FRC's ongoing viability by writing its first
business plan, raising $500,000 for a public health dental clinic, overseeing
its first financial audit, and initiating the debt retirement process for the
four founding agencies.
I solidified FRC board operations and began building creative
collaborations among the partner agencies. I also served as the FRC liaison
among other human services agencies and coalitions in the Puget Sound region.
Planning Coordinator, S. Snohomish County Family Support Center
Working as a consultant for Lutheran Social Services in South Snohomish
County, I took 100+ community and agency representatives through the entire
planning process to conceptualize and launch the area's first Family Support
Center.
By inviting key participants to the table, I was able to organize and
conduct an effective series of public meetings. Through these events the
representatives developed a design, selected a site, established program
priorities, and adopted a management structure. Along with facilitation, I
made numerous public presentations and wrote start-up grant
applications.
My final project report -- A Blueprint for a Suburban Family Support
Center -- was used by planning partner, United Way of Snohomish County, to
develop other centers.
